AMC theatre had her checking the runtime over and over. Then the woman finally gets up and leaves 45 mins earlier: ‘I’ve never done before’

She finally decided enough was enough.

A TikTok creator says she walked out of a movie for the first time in her life after deciding she could not sit through the rest of Her Private Hell. The creator, who posts under the handle @bigbadmads, shared her reaction in a video with the caption, “I saw Her Private Hell so you don’t have to.”

In the video, the woman, identified as Mads, said she had been looking forward to the film because of its cast. She explained she is a fan of actress Sophie Thatcher and actor Charles Melton, calling Melton her “celebrity crush.”

Despite her excitement going in, Mads said the film’s lack of a clear story made her leave before it ended. Mads said in the video, “I just did something I’ve never done before. I walked out of a movie.” She said she had made it fairly far into the movie before deciding to leave. 

Creator says she checked her phone to see how much of the film was left

She explained her reasoning, saying she had done the math on the remaining runtime. “I made it pretty far, but I did the math and I was like, there 45 more minutes to this,” she said. She added that she had “already pulled out my phone a couple of times to see how much longer it was.”

Mads said she did not think the film was without merit. “Hear me out. From a cinematography perspective, a costume and makeup perspective, it was beautiful,” she said. However, she said this did not make up for what she felt was missing from the story. “But there was no plot,” she said.

She then tried to describe what she had seen of the plot before leaving. “There was a guy named the Leatherman who was killing people’s daughters, but then Sophie Thatcher and all these other people were living in this mansion with this guy that they all called Daddy, and I don’t know if he was actually her dad,” she said. She added, “And it kept going back and between them.”

Mads said the structure of the film did not feel connected. “It just felt like someone wrote a bunch of scenes, put them together and said, let’s call this a movie. But there it wasn’t linear. It was like dots on a graph,” she said. She said this feeling led to her decision to leave. “I could be home watching something that I actually like. So I left,” she said.

The video drew a large number of comments, including one that questioned Thatcher’s acting ability and received about 30,000 likes. The comment read, “Sophie thatcher is objectively not a good actress they’re just forcing her on us.”

Mads addressed that comment directly in a follow-up TikTok video. She listed several of Thatcher’s other projects as she pushed back on the criticism. “This comment got 30,000 likes and all I have to say is, did you watch Companion? Did you see Heretic? Did you see Yellowjackets?” she said. She concluded, “You can’t tell me she’s bad if you have seen all of those films and TV shows.”

Other commenters shared their own reactions to Mads’s original video. Some viewers said they had a similar experience with the same film. One wrote, “I also walked out of her private hell today…” Others said they do not leave movies regardless of quality. One commenter wrote, “Once im in the theater, im not leaving. I gotta experience the whole trainwreck.”
